Transaction 51fc0da5b3fb8e44e6fb2d0759af74fbfd56839b56401dd65fabb712b3b44ece

1 Input
2 Outputs
  • 51fc0da5b3fb8e44e6fb2d0759af74fbfd56839b56401dd65fabb712b3b44ece:0
  • value  8606297
    address  34PUat7ciFdxNz8hPbGKGciMgRLpEfAux4
  • 51fc0da5b3fb8e44e6fb2d0759af74fbfd56839b56401dd65fabb712b3b44ece:1
  • value  389363399
    address  3Lkhrkqa41reqQ8GQAFQKJmAY2JjjbJ9ZV